Additional Information
 
PublicationOctober 11, 1942 | Price: none | Pages: 8
 
Comic StoryEbony Meets Frankenstein (8 pages)
FeaturingSpirit
CreditsScript: Will Eisner | Pencils: Will Eisner; Lou Fine | Letters: Sam Rosen
ContentGenre: Adventure; Detective-mystery; Superhero
 
SynopsisLady Luck investigates a haunted house.
FeaturingLady Luck
CreditsScript: Klaus Nordling (signed) | Pencils: Klaus Nordling (signed) | Inks: Klaus Nordling (signed)
ContentGenre: Adventure; Detective-mystery; Superhero | Characters: Lady Luck [Brenda Banks]; Peecolo; Bruce Banks; Jim Jameson; Jiggers
 
FeaturingMr. Mystic
CreditsScript: Bob Powell [as S. R. Powell] | Pencils: Bob Powell [as S. R. Powell] | Inks: Bob Powell [as S. R. Powell]
ContentGenre: Superhero | Characters: Mr. Mystic; Mrs. Sommers
